CVE-2018-0455 in Firepower System Softwareinfo

Summary

by MITRE

A vulnerability in the Server Message Block Version 2 (SMBv2) and Version 3 (SMBv3) protocol implementation for the Cisco Firepower System Software could allow an unauthenticated, remote attacker to cause the device to run low on system memory, possibly preventing the device from forwarding traffic. It is also possible that a manual reload of the device may be required to clear the condition. The vulnerability is due to incorrect SMB header validation. An attacker could exploit this vulnerability by sending a custom SMB file transfer through the targeted device. A successful exploit could cause the device to consume an excessive amount of system memory and prevent the SNORT process from forwarding network traffic. This vulnerability can be exploited using either IPv4 or IPv6 in combination with SMBv2 or SMBv3 network traffic.

If you want to get the best quality for vulnerability data then you always have to consider VulDB.

Analysis

by VulDB Data Team • 03/30/2020

The vulnerability identified as CVE-2018-0455 represents a critical memory exhaustion flaw within the Server Message Block protocol implementation of Cisco Firepower System Software. This weakness specifically affects SMBv2 and SMBv3 protocol versions, creating a pathway for remote attackers to systematically deplete system resources without requiring authentication credentials. The vulnerability stems from inadequate validation of SMB headers during packet processing, allowing maliciously crafted network traffic to trigger abnormal memory consumption patterns within the affected firewalls. The flaw manifests when the system processes specially crafted SMB file transfer requests, causing the device to allocate excessive memory resources that eventually lead to service disruption. According to the Common Weakness Enumeration framework, this vulnerability maps to CWE-129, which describes improper validation of input boundaries, and more specifically aligns with CWE-400, concerning unchecked resource consumption. The attack vector operates through either IPv4 or IPv6 networks, making it particularly dangerous as it can be exploited across different network protocols. The impact extends beyond simple service degradation, as the vulnerability can effectively prevent the SNORT process from forwarding network traffic, thereby compromising the firewall's core functionality and network security posture.

The operational consequences of CVE-2018-0455 pose significant risks to enterprise network infrastructure, particularly in environments where Cisco Firepower devices serve as primary security gateways. When exploited successfully, the vulnerability creates a resource exhaustion condition that can lead to complete service disruption, forcing network administrators to perform manual device reloads to restore normal operations. This disruption directly impacts the availability and reliability of network security services, potentially creating windows of vulnerability where malicious traffic can bypass security controls. The attack scenario involves sending crafted SMB packets that exploit the header validation flaw, causing the system to continuously allocate memory without proper bounds checking. This behavior aligns with the MITRE ATT&CK framework's T1499 technique for network denial of service, specifically targeting the availability of network services through resource exhaustion attacks. The vulnerability's exploitation capability across both SMBv2 and SMBv3 protocols, combined with support for both IPv4 and IPv6 networks, increases the attack surface and makes it particularly challenging to defend against. Organizations running vulnerable Firepower systems face the risk of sustained denial of service conditions that can persist until manual intervention occurs, potentially leaving critical network segments unprotected during the recovery period.

Mitigation strategies for CVE-2018-0455 require immediate implementation of both network-level and device-level controls to prevent exploitation. Cisco has released patches and software updates specifically addressing this vulnerability, which should be deployed as a priority across all affected Firepower systems. Network administrators should implement access control lists and firewall rules that block SMB traffic at the network perimeter, particularly targeting ports 445 and 139 used by SMB protocols. The implementation of rate limiting and connection tracking mechanisms can help detect and prevent the excessive memory consumption patterns associated with this vulnerability. Organizations should also consider implementing network segmentation strategies to limit the potential impact of exploitation, ensuring that critical network services are isolated from potentially compromised segments. Monitoring and logging capabilities should be enhanced to detect anomalous memory usage patterns and unusual SMB traffic patterns that may indicate exploitation attempts. According to industry best practices and security frameworks, this vulnerability requires immediate remediation as it represents a critical threat to network availability and security. The patching process should be carefully planned to minimize service disruption while ensuring complete protection against the memory exhaustion attack vector. Additionally, implementing network intrusion detection systems with signatures specifically designed to identify CVE-2018-0455 exploitation attempts can provide early warning capabilities. Regular vulnerability assessments and penetration testing should be conducted to verify the effectiveness of implemented controls and identify any potential bypass mechanisms that attackers might employ against the mitigations.

Reservation

11/26/2017

Disclosure

10/05/2018

Moderation

accepted

CPE

ready

EPSS

0.00589

KEV

no

Activities

very low

Sources

Interested in the pricing of exploits?

See the underground prices here!